Quantum computing harnesses quantum mechanics—superposition, entanglement, and tunneling—to perform calculations at speeds unattainable by classical computers. Unlike binary bits (0 or 1), quantum bits (qubits) exist in multiple states, enabling exponential computational power. This capability, however, poses a significant risk to cryptographic systems like RSA and Elliptic Curve Cryptography (ECC), which secure cryptocurrencies.
